I love challenging myself, and Mecha, while I enjoy them, aren't something I'm very good at. So whenever I get the chance to draw them, I take it with a great amount of glee.
The commissioner for this piece had ideas but no solid plan for what they wanted so we basically just worked out sketches and tossed around ideas till he saw things he liked.
I really dug the whole blueprint idea, too.
The commissioner requested an Aztec feel to the words and pictures withing the blueprint (including a "rope" language).
A lot of fun, this one!
